Benzo-18-crown-6
Benzo-18-crown-6 (CAS: 14098-24-9, C16H24O6) is a macrocyclic polyether known for its exceptional ability to complex metal cations. With a molecular weight of 312.36 g/mol, it acts as a phase-transfer catalyst and host molecule in supramolecular chemistry. Its primary applications lie in selective ion binding, facilitating reactions in organic synthesis, and in analytical chemistry for ion detection and separation.

Phase-Transfer Catalysis
Benzo-18-crown-6 is widely employed as a phase-transfer catalyst. It solubilizes inorganic salts in organic solvents, thereby accelerating nucleophilic substitution and elimination reactions.
Ion Complexation and Separation
This crown ether exhibits high selectivity for potassium (K+) and other alkali metal cations. This property is leveraged in selective ion extraction, separation processes, and ion-selective electrodes.
Supramolecular Chemistry
As a host molecule, Benzo-18-crown-6 forms stable inclusion complexes with appropriate guest cations, making it valuable in fundamental studies of host-guest chemistry and molecular recognition.
Chemical Synthesis Reagent
It serves as a key reagent in various organic synthesis pathways, particularly where precise control over cation solvation or activity is required.
| Molecular weight | 312.36 |
|---|---|
| Empirical formula | C16H24O6 |
| Assay | 98% |
| Melting point | 42-45 °C(lit.) |
| Protective equipment | Eyeshields, Gloves, type N95 (US), type P1 (EN143) respirator filter |
|---|---|
| Flash point | 113 °C / 235.4 °F |
| Water hazard class (WGK, DE) | 3 |
